SAED on Crude
Export Raised to Rs. 10,200 per tonne from Rs. 9,500
per tonne w.e.f. 17 Nov 2022

[Notification No.
38/2022-Central Excise dated 16 November 2022]
G.S.R......(E).In
exercise of the powers conferred by section 5A of the Central Excise Act, 1944
(1 of 1944) read with section
147 of the Finance
Act, 2002 (20
of 2002), the Central Government, on being satisfied that
it is necessary in the public interest so to do, hereby makes the following
further amendments in the notification of the Government of India in the
Ministry of Finance (Department of Revenue), No. 18/2022-Central Excise, dated
the 19th July, 2022, published in the Gazette of India, Extraordinary, Part II,
Section 3, Sub-section (i), vide number G.S.R. 584
(E), dated the 19th July, 2022, namely:-
In the said notification, in
the Table,-
(i) against S.
No. 1, for the entry in column (4), the entry Rs. 10,200 per tonne shall be substituted;
2. This notification shall
come into force on the 17th day of November, 2022.
[F. No. 354/15/2022-TRU]
